Transaction 625efd1116a82eba51c24360f39b7c038777a52fd0041c9b19619435c5f25949

1 Input
2 Outputs
  • 625efd1116a82eba51c24360f39b7c038777a52fd0041c9b19619435c5f25949:0
  • value  186084858
    address  17dp8zerUDakQ6n1tN63TZxg8KxS7tKkZy
  • 625efd1116a82eba51c24360f39b7c038777a52fd0041c9b19619435c5f25949:1
  • value  809300000
    address  3BTTDAn8HrmS2Lx48EoJy6v35B4jvAUW8p